Airboats started to be preferred in The us while in the 1930s, if they were independently invented and utilized by quite a few Floridians, most residing in or within the Everglades.[fourteen] Some Floridians who invented their very own airboats include things like frog hunter Johnny Lamb, who crafted a seventy five-horsepower airboat in 1933 he called the "whooshmobile" and Chokoloskee Gladesmen Ernest and Willard Yates, who developed an airboat in 1935 they steered through reins attached into a crude wooden rudder.

An airboat is actually a flat-bottomed boat that’s propelled by a large supporter on the rear in the boat. This is often why airboats are commonly known as “fanboats”.
